Deciding Between Responsive Web or Native Apps
Home » Deciding Between Responsive Web or Native Apps
Deciding Between Responsive Web or Native Apps
Business nowadays is well aware of the need for mobile adaptability. With more than 4 billion mobile users in the world today, t is very necessary for your website to be adaptive for mobile devices. We should know that how to do the adaptiveness of mobile properly. While choosing mobile adaptiveness, the first thing that you should figure out is, if you should choose a responsive web or Native app.
Both responsive web and native apps have some advantages and disadvantages. It is very necessary to understand the difference between these two in detail before choosing any particular development path. In this article, we will explore both paths and learn about their pros and cons. Responsive web means that a website design that can adjust to different screen sizes so that a website looks great on any size of the screen.
Pros of responsive web design:
- It lowers the overall production cost. If you build a product from scratch, a responsive website will be less expensive than a mobile app. Using responsive, lightweight frameworks like Foundation or bootstrap makes it very easy to create a web app that goes great with a screen of all sizes.
- In a responsive web design, you have access to cross-platform. In a responsive website, languages like HTML and CSS are used to display pages. These can be accessed very easily with any browser. As a result, a website with responsive design works well on various devices and platforms.
- For a responsive website, there is no need to install anything on your website. For starting the app, you only need to type the URL of the website in the browser address. All the devices that are connected to the internet can access the website.
- The content is more shareable. In a responsive web app, it is easier for the users to share and link to your content by sharing URLs.
Cons of responsive design
- Responsive design requires an internet connection. A responsive web cannot work offline, so you need constant connectivity of the internet to make a website.
- In a responsive web, you need to optimize your content for mobile. Fancy animated effects and high resolutions should be adjusted for mobile devices. Otherwise, users will have longer page load times, and poor performance. It will ultimately lead to an increase in bounce rates.
- Responsive websites have limited support of mobile device features for example access to microphones, cameras, and push notifications.
Native apps:
Native apps are developed to access on particular mobile operating system. Native apps are created in OS language.
Pros of native apps-
- It has better performance.- Well-written codes that run faster than the responsive web.
- There’s consistency with OS design. Native apps will spend less time learning how to use your product.
- Native apps can access all the functions of the chosen device, such as a microphone, camera, and Bluetooth.
- It offers more personalization. The native app makes it easier to track users’ interactions. In this way, you can customize the user experiences according to their needs.
- It can work offline. Once the app has been downloaded, the data is stored on the device which can be accessed later without the internet.
Cons of Native apps:
- Native apps can’t run on a device with a different operating system.
- It is expensive to build as compared to a responsive web app. The biggest disadvantage of building native apps is the type of coding they need.
- It’s harder to acquire new users. Users need to be motivated to install your app.
Conclusion:
When it comes to making a decision to choose between a responsive app and a native app, it is important to remember their advantages. Choose those which satisfy the needs of your users. Specify your business goals and find the right way to achieve your goals using native apps, responsive web apps, or both as a combination.